Hi

Just added a 512Mb DDR2 400 stick to a new dell Inspiron 6000 and the
native 256Mb won't work with it?

Surely you don't have to have matched pairs on modern Dell machines??
I have a 256 and 128Mb in my Thinkpad T23 OK...???

Any advice appreciated

Actually yes, they should be matched pairs. They may work as unmatched
pairs, but you've significantly slowed down the memory bandwidth of your
laptop.

This machine uses DDR2, not DDR, so it can write to two memory sticks at the
same time, but ONLY if they are matched.
